22050 Frederick W. Bartlett
The intersection of Gallivan Boulevard and Morton Street was designated a Hero Square for Frederick W. Bartlett.

The Boston Globe, July 21, 1932, says the square was named for Frederick E. Bartlett. Fredereick E. Bartlett was formerly attached to Station 19, Boston Police. He was a World War veteran. Bartlett died from an auto accident on December 10, 1930. In another article of the same day, the newspaper said his name was Frederick W. Bartlett.
